Selling my 1995 Ford F150. Single cab short bed 2wd. Great running truck, 5.0L with 268k. 

New Interstate battery, 
New alternator, 
New radiator, 
New Moog 1.5" level springs.
New MSD coil, cap, and rotor
New 9mm Ford Racing plug wires
New Autolite plugs (timing advanced, full sixlitre tuneup)
Locking tool box. 
Full LED interior upgrade. 
Dual tanks and they both work! 

Perfect little shop truck, college truck, prerunner starter, etc. Hate to sell this truck but I have too many as it is. Come check it out. Clean title, current registration, and smogged.
